Let f(x) = x^2+6 and g(x) = x+8/x . Find (g•f)(-7)

Respuesta :

dexteright02
dexteright02 dexteright02
  • 07-03-2017
If:
x = - 7

We know that:
[tex]f(x) = x^2 + 6[/tex] → [tex]f(-7) = (-7)^2 + 6 = 49 + 6 = 55[/tex]
[tex]g(x) = \frac{x+8}{x} [/tex] 

Soon:
[tex](gof)(f(-7)) = \frac{x+8}{x}[/tex]
[tex](gof)(55) = \frac{55+8}{55}[/tex]
[tex]\boxed{\boxed{(gof)(55) = \frac{63}{55}}}\end{array}}\qquad\quad\checkmark[/tex]
